Megajoule/second
A megajoule per second (MJ/s) is a unit of power equivalent to one megajoule of energy transferred or converted per second, where 1 megajoule equals 1,000,000 joules.
History/Origin
The megajoule per second has been used in scientific and engineering contexts to quantify large-scale power, especially in fields like physics and energy systems, as a convenient unit for expressing high power levels. It is derived from the SI units of energy (joule) and time (second).
Current Use
Today, MJ/s is primarily used in scientific research, energy production, and engineering to describe high power outputs, such as in power plants, large-scale energy systems, and theoretical calculations involving energy transfer rates.
Joule/minute
Joule per minute (J/min) is a unit of power representing the amount of energy in joules transferred or converted per minute.
History/Origin
The joule per minute has been used as a measure of power in various engineering and scientific contexts, especially where energy transfer rates are expressed over time, though it is less common than watts.
Current Use
J/min is used in specific applications such as industrial processes, heating systems, and other scenarios where power is measured over a minute, but it is generally converted to watts for standardization in scientific and technical fields.
